NetWare

NetWare is a network operating system developed by Novell to run various services using
cooperative multitasking.

Before you begin:

1.

Ensure an existing operational NetWare network is available

2.

Verify that you have administrator rights to log in to a NetWare file server/tree.

3.

Ensure the printer is connected to the network.

4.

Set up a print server object using the appropriate Novell utility. Refer to the Novell
system documentation for help.

Enabling NetWare

1.

In CentreWare Internet Services, click Properties > Connectivity > Port Settings.

2.

Next to NetWare, select Enabled.

3.

Select IPX/SPX or TCP/IP if you want to enable these protocols.

4.

Click Apply.

Configuring NetWare Settings

1.

In CentreWare Internet Services, click Properties > Connectivity > Protocols >
NetWare
.

2.

Select the Frame Type from the drop-down menu. Options are:

• Auto
• Ethernet II
• Ethernet 802.2
• Ethernet 802.3
• Ethernet SNAP

3.

Type a polling rate between 1 and 240 seconds for the print server in Queue Poll
Interval
. The default value is 5 seconds.

4.

Type the Printer Server Name.

5.

Type the server password in the New Print Server Password field. Retype to confirm.

6.

Select the Active Mode type from the drop-down menu. Options are:

• Directory: PServer Mode
• Bindery: PServer Mode
